Commit Graph

780 Commits (d270a85e34a82f14845a12f07a2ca14bb07d9bef)

Author SHA1 Message Date
meng_xi_pan 8f22612d38 复活吧!我的关系系统,新增正反馈机制 2025-04-02 00:32:22 +08:00
SengokuCola 7b032ee9e8 Update observation.py 2025-04-02 00:20:44 +08:00
meng_xi_pan 7d4e687017 新增管理个人信息的person_info,将关系值并入其中,通过person_info统一管理,支持扩展 2025-04-02 00:11:16 +08:00
SengokuCola 13c47d5d12 fix:一些小修复 2025-04-02 00:05:33 +08:00
SengokuCola 94ee829e2a fix ruff 2025-04-01 23:06:19 +08:00
SengokuCola da760bb200 fix:更新统计信息罢了 2025-04-01 23:04:38 +08:00
SengokuCola 02710a77ef feat:现支持两种独立的回复模式,推理模型和心流 2025-04-01 22:59:35 +08:00
SengokuCola 61c962643e fix:修改了文件结构 2025-04-01 21:48:50 +08:00
SengokuCola 06cf9dbe2c fix:减少赛博朋克日程 2025-04-01 18:42:17 +08:00
SengokuCola 94a56ab340
Merge pull request #624 from MuWinds/refactor
Fix:配置文件不存在的时候先创建目录,否则复制文件的时候报:FileNotFoundError
2025-04-01 11:35:08 +08:00
lmst2 ff7ba5742f 修复时区设置逻辑,添加无效时区的错误日志提示 2025-03-31 21:42:42 +01:00
lmst2 220219c9ba 添加有关时区的设置,可以在bot_config里设置时区,来改变机器人作息,以及一些llm logger的小tweak 2025-03-31 21:10:51 +01:00
tcmofashi bc4472dfa1 Merge branch 'refactor' of https://github.com/SengokuCola/MaiMBot into refactor 2025-04-01 03:15:23 +08:00
tcmofashi 1624ae4ed6 fix: 这次真正并发了 2025-04-01 03:15:01 +08:00
SengokuCola 6562864586 fix:fix 2025-03-31 23:31:52 +08:00
SengokuCola 23cd66843a fix:参数fix 2025-03-31 23:28:14 +08:00
SengokuCola 6f3cc2cb55 better:优化了统计信息,会在控制台显示统计信息 2025-03-31 23:26:38 +08:00
SengokuCola ab3413e24b fix ruff 2025-03-31 22:35:54 +08:00
SengokuCola 4c42c90879 better:优化回复逻辑,现在回复前会先思考,移除推理模型再回复中的使用,优化心流运行逻辑,优化思考时间计算逻辑,添加错误检测 2025-03-31 22:34:52 +08:00
MuWinds a3918a5aee Fix:配置文件不存在的时候先创建目录,否则复制文件的时候报错:FileNotFoundError: [WinError 3] 系统找不到指定的路径。 2025-03-31 13:15:42 +08:00
tcmofashi 42b1b772ef fix: 修复流式输出问题,以及各种神秘问题 2025-03-31 09:09:30 +08:00
SengokuCola 1e4cdc8ce3 fix:修复了心流观察不到群消息的bug 2025-03-31 00:10:37 +08:00
SengokuCola d44817e2a8 fix:新插件适配 2025-03-30 23:45:57 +08:00
SengokuCola a51595bc16 Update schedule_generator.py 2025-03-30 23:30:57 +08:00
SengokuCola cc22351104 feat:添加了心流的配置项 2025-03-30 23:28:33 +08:00
SengokuCola efa9213849 fix: 将版本硬编码,新增config自动更新
考虑到配置文件实际上不会自动更新
2025-03-30 23:05:20 +08:00
SengokuCola 9e506ea85f better:更新了readme和changlog 2025-03-30 22:23:04 +08:00
SengokuCola 3afc3bae15 fix:betterllmsta 2025-03-30 10:58:58 +08:00
SengokuCola 5f375c0787 ruff 2025-03-30 10:25:34 +08:00
SengokuCola 9f49b9d238 fix:心肺复苏 2025-03-30 10:22:04 +08:00
Rikki 31935e655b
fix: 修复错误的反斜杠应用 2025-03-30 07:09:19 +08:00
Rikki 8374705082
fix: 修复所有的ruff报错 2025-03-30 07:04:39 +08:00
Rikki f03d251b66
fix: 修复 汉字频率字典 加载问题 2025-03-30 06:57:27 +08:00
Rikki fcd91acd2a
fix: 修复payload没有流式输出标志的问题 2025-03-30 05:43:12 +08:00
Rikki 362dda1ab3
feat: 增加steam控制字段,修复qwq不能工作的问题 2025-03-30 05:00:11 +08:00
Rikki b2fc824afd
refactor: 全部代码格式化 2025-03-30 04:56:46 +08:00
Rikki 7a72f5c26e
feat: 因为不兼容的更新,将配置版本升级到 1.0.0 2025-03-30 04:43:53 +08:00
SengokuCola 33c09b3d43 Merge branch 'refactor' of https://github.com/MaiM-with-u/MaiBot into refactor 2025-03-30 00:41:17 +08:00
SengokuCola 74836e4f53 fix:微操 2025-03-30 00:40:58 +08:00
tcmofashi 269d7e0c88 Merge remote-tracking branch 'upstream/refactor' into refactor 2025-03-29 23:58:16 +08:00
tcmofashi a2acb56ee6 fix: 修复chatstream中的userinfo和groupinfo初始化 2025-03-29 23:57:50 +08:00
SengokuCola 1641d89ca2 better:给心流添加了自动停止和销毁,节省资源 2025-03-29 23:56:14 +08:00
SengokuCola b8828e81c6 better:更好的心流结构,使用了观察取代外部世界 2025-03-29 23:30:27 +08:00
SengokuCola 803ae55876 Update message_sender.py 2025-03-29 19:45:35 +08:00
SengokuCola 2e0d358d93 fix:让麦麦回复功能正常工作,输出一堆调戏信息 2025-03-29 19:13:32 +08:00
tcmofashi 6dbee3dc56 feat: 增加对消息自定义设置的支持,通过配置"maimcore_reply_probability_gain"字段可提高回复概率 2025-03-29 15:21:07 +08:00
tcmofashi 985b872828 fix: 百分百回复off 2025-03-29 14:46:50 +08:00
tcmofashi 16f9e365e1 fix: 修复嵌套Seg反序列化错误 2025-03-29 14:12:29 +08:00
tcmofashi df3a673a61 fix: 修复消息阻塞 2025-03-29 00:52:53 +08:00
tcmofashi 19d2aaed52 fix: 修复处理消息时占用连接的情况 2025-03-29 00:45:00 +08:00
tcmofashi 33d794cd1f fix: 修复某些空值错误 2025-03-28 23:30:35 +08:00
tcmofashi 002955359f fix: 修复merge错误 2025-03-28 14:20:27 +08:00
tcmofashi 2602cbbf96 Merge branch 'main-fix' of https://github.com/SengokuCola/MaiMBot into refactor 2025-03-28 12:00:33 +08:00
tcmofashi 965376e103 fix: 更新main 2025-03-28 11:56:13 +08:00
tcmofashi 1fb04c0963 fix: 合并修复 2025-03-28 11:29:30 +08:00
SengokuCola 256bfcf5c2 secret:主动发言 2025-03-28 10:59:22 +08:00
tcmofashi 3eb1601982 Merge remote-tracking branch 'upstream/main-fix' into refactor 2025-03-28 10:56:47 +08:00
SengokuCola 94a554699e better:优化统计和心流提示词 2025-03-28 09:34:21 +08:00
SengokuCola de8d2aba68 fix:优化激活值,优化logger显示 2025-03-28 09:09:30 +08:00
SengokuCola 4a72fe104a fix:ruff 2025-03-28 08:06:50 +08:00
tcmofashi c72e473934 feat: 增加平台支持的url配置 2025-03-28 04:20:45 +08:00
SengokuCola e2ae9645ef fix:兴趣值有待调整 2025-03-28 00:40:52 +08:00
SengokuCola 79e44fb69d
Merge pull request #596 from na10xi27da/relationship
关系系统输出改进(含bug修复)
2025-03-28 00:22:27 +08:00
SengokuCola ce254c73bc fix:修改了意愿 2025-03-28 00:18:36 +08:00
SengokuCola 6128a7f47d better:海马体2.0升级,进度 60%,炸了别怪我 2025-03-28 00:11:32 +08:00
SengokuCola b474da3875 better:海马体2.0升级-进度30% 2025-03-27 22:14:23 +08:00
SengokuCola 2812b0df3c fix:解耦海马体,莲藕促销 2025-03-27 20:07:01 +08:00
tcmofashi 00436c9a96 fix: 取消了取api result 2025-03-27 17:46:05 +08:00
SengokuCola dce1fdd9fd better:优化记忆系统,海马体2.0-10% 2025-03-27 17:11:08 +08:00
SengokuCola 6e63863e19 fix 文档修改和补充 2025-03-27 15:57:07 +08:00
tcmofashi d3b4ca30da fix: 修复关闭报错 2025-03-27 14:01:20 +08:00
tcmofashi 3caac382a5 fix: 小修 2025-03-27 13:35:52 +08:00
tcmofashi 4c332d0b2f refactor: 初步重构为maimcore 2025-03-27 13:30:46 +08:00
meng_xi_pan 59e1993787 ruff 2025-03-27 07:51:10 +08:00
meng_xi_pan a3c9004b99 Merge branch 'main-fix' into relationship 2025-03-27 07:36:01 +08:00
meng_xi_pan bf8fea15a2 关系系统改进 2025-03-27 07:20:31 +08:00
AL76 3b23be001e fix: 同步心流与本体使用的prompt,保持人设一致(刚刚少改了个文件) 2025-03-27 02:04:26 +08:00
AL76 4c63714d45
Merge pull request #592 from FuyukiVila/main-fix
fix: 修正了prompt中的昵称引用
2025-03-27 01:55:27 +08:00
AL76 a3811675cb fix: 同步心流与本体使用的prompt,保持人设一致 2025-03-27 01:50:31 +08:00
FuyukiVila f0bf6fe83f 修正了prompt中的昵称引用 2025-03-27 01:04:07 +08:00
SengokuCola c53ad9e38c Update heartflow.py 2025-03-27 00:27:25 +08:00
SengokuCola 8da4729c17 fix ruff 2025-03-27 00:23:13 +08:00
SengokuCola 5886b1c849 fix 修复了点小bug 2025-03-27 00:10:21 +08:00
SengokuCola def7ee7ace Update message_sender.py 2025-03-26 23:38:37 +08:00
SengokuCola 805bde0646 Update schedule_generator.py 2025-03-26 23:26:32 +08:00
SengokuCola 67291f1b49 better:不好意思刚刚不行,现在可以了 2025-03-26 23:19:19 +08:00
SengokuCola 572bffc273 better:日志系统现已可以动态更新 2025-03-26 22:42:19 +08:00
SengokuCola ee4a2f6e72 better 日程系统2.0 2025-03-26 21:31:32 +08:00
SengokuCola 76a7f384ea Merge branch 'main-fix' of https://github.com/MaiM-with-u/MaiBot into main-fix 2025-03-26 15:05:05 +08:00
SengokuCola 6a805b7b22 better 新日程系统 2025-03-26 15:04:04 +08:00
HYY1116 f1003030c7 feat: 在线状态增加版本号 2025-03-26 15:01:25 +08:00
SengokuCola 07d891a9d7 Merge pull request #570 from Tianmoy/main-fix
fix:修复docs跳转错误
2025-03-26 13:37:49 +08:00
SengokuCola 3c4f492b76 fix 思维流不会自动停止消耗token 2025-03-26 12:51:39 +08:00
SengokuCola 681e1aa0fc Merge remote-tracking branch 'origin/main-fix' into think_flow_test 2025-03-26 00:16:56 +08:00
SengokuCola 1b960b32b4 Update __init__.py 2025-03-26 00:03:33 +08:00
SengokuCola 792d65ec1c update 更新日志00.6.0-snapshot-1 2025-03-25 23:47:52 +08:00
SengokuCola f71ce11524 Update prompt_builder.py 2025-03-25 23:11:30 +08:00
SengokuCola 6071317aca Update prompt_builder.py 2025-03-25 23:06:14 +08:00
SengokuCola 83ee182bfe fix ruff 2025-03-25 22:56:39 +08:00
SengokuCola 0ea57c4a58 feat 将心流功能作为 实验功能 2025-03-25 22:40:43 +08:00
SengokuCola 51990391fd better 新增了分割器,表情惩罚系数的自定义 2025-03-25 22:27:38 +08:00
tcmofashi 09c6500d79 refactor: 开始 2025-03-25 22:14:39 +08:00
SengokuCola c220f4c79e better 配置文件整理,防止眼花
123
2025-03-25 21:59:15 +08:00
SengokuCola 01b24d7f8c Revert "Merge branch 'think_flow_test' into main-fix"
This reverts commit 29089d7160, reversing
changes made to d03eef21de.
2025-03-25 17:10:28 +08:00
SengokuCola 4e7efb4271 fix 移除无用代码 2025-03-25 17:03:39 +08:00
SengokuCola ddd8ca3213 Update current_mind.py 2025-03-25 15:53:43 +08:00
SengokuCola 29089d7160
Merge branch 'think_flow_test' into main-fix 2025-03-25 15:49:26 +08:00
SengokuCola d03eef21de
Merge pull request #551 from chenflxs/main-fix
修复relationship_value类型错误时的异常
2025-03-25 15:41:47 +08:00
SengokuCola c54dc144bd
Merge pull request #563 from HexatomicRing/emiji-reviewer
补充表情包审查器中的jpeg类型并兼容其它类型
2025-03-25 15:38:02 +08:00
SengokuCola 5dea0c3a16 feat 尝试将回复意愿加入思维流 2025-03-24 23:22:03 +08:00
HexatomicRing 94e2488fe9 给AI大人修正代码风格 2025-03-24 19:27:31 +08:00
UnCLAS-Prommer fdaf8684f4 minor fix 2025-03-24 19:16:27 +08:00
SengokuCola 6c9b04c1be feat 思维流大核+小核 2025-03-24 18:36:03 +08:00
dax 474f2a409e 去除重复人格信息 2025-03-24 08:51:35 +08:00
SengokuCola 6da66e74f6 我要曹飞一切之thinkflow创世纪 2025-03-24 00:23:17 +08:00
SengokuCola 9860ea085e
Merge pull request #559 from MaiM-with-u/main-fix
Main fix
2025-03-23 20:54:57 +08:00
SengokuCola 695584fea0
Merge pull request #556 from UnCLAS-Prommer/main-fix
日程检查,防止日程阻塞回复
2025-03-23 20:54:26 +08:00
SengokuCola 70fe342f1f
Merge pull request #550 from tcmofashi/main-fix
fix: 修复表情包注册时hash和path不匹配
2025-03-23 20:41:16 +08:00
SengokuCola 68b5fd2fbb
Merge pull request #549 from HexatomicRing/emoji-reviewer
表情包审查器
2025-03-23 20:40:26 +08:00
SengokuCola 9f87cab148 新增思维流 2025-03-23 17:47:17 +08:00
UnCLAS-Prommer 4be79b977f 日程检查,防止日程阻塞回复 2025-03-23 14:50:30 +08:00
tcmofashi 30d1f776c5 Merge branch 'main-fix' of https://github.com/SengokuCola/MaiMBot into main-fix 2025-03-23 14:07:25 +08:00
SengokuCola 4b6a315b8e secret 神秘小测验加强版 2025-03-23 00:01:26 +08:00
SengokuCola 20a06df9e5
Merge pull request #545 from corolin/main-fix-pr
修复在接收到拍一拍消息时,由于某些原因无法获取到消息内容导致异常,且影响到正常消息的获取
2025-03-22 21:14:26 +08:00
SengokuCola 30ffb4792b
Merge pull request #547 from HYY1116/main-fix
fix:尝试修复无法正常发送心跳的问题
2025-03-22 21:14:12 +08:00
SengokuCola f73b1231e7
Merge pull request #530 from wangw571/main-fix
对两个可视化功能和bot思考过程的修复
2025-03-22 21:13:49 +08:00
SengokuCola f63476faba
Merge pull request #540 from UnCLAS-Prommer/main-fix
fix: 防止日程报错炸飞程序
2025-03-22 21:12:45 +08:00
tcmofashi e2cecf5abb Merge branch 'main-fix' of https://github.com/SengokuCola/MaiMBot into main-fix 2025-03-22 20:17:41 +08:00
tcmofashi c800be65a3 fix: 解决了60分解法会报错的问题,现在改用5分解法 2025-03-22 20:14:28 +08:00
chenflxs 402b66dd16 修复relationship_value类型错误时的异常 2025-03-22 20:00:39 +08:00
HexatomicRing edfc699c34 表情包审查器
可以给表情包打标签,并编辑描述(同时刷新embedding)
修复丢人的拼写错误
2025-03-22 18:36:27 +08:00
HYY 34378adca9 fix:尝试修复无法正常发送心跳的问题 2025-03-22 17:40:42 +08:00
corolin ab72ef855d 修复在接收到拍一拍消息时,由于某些原因无法获取到消息内容导致异常,且影响到正常消息的获取
(cherry picked from commit ac466fbd366a98ba35b3c94880a67faaa95f781a)
2025-03-22 16:40:34 +08:00
Bakadax b365c25d80
Merge branch 'MaiM-with-u:main-fix' into main-fix 2025-03-22 14:09:35 +09:00
UnCLAS-Prommer a94439faaa 防止日程报错炸飞程序 2025-03-22 10:24:42 +08:00
SengokuCola c07d841852 why 不是为什么我早该了这个文件但是现在才显示changes 2025-03-21 21:33:54 +08:00
SengokuCola 077463e123 fix 提高topic提取效率 2025-03-21 21:22:34 +08:00
覅是 e672a47f3d
Merge branch 'main-fix' into main 2025-03-21 19:23:25 +09:00
SengokuCola a7278a37c7 better cmd清理大师 2025-03-21 17:59:13 +08:00
SengokuCola a47266abd2 better 更好的llm使用统计 2025-03-21 17:44:18 +08:00
Charlie Wang cafa534008 暂时撤销对bot.py的更改 2025-03-21 17:42:03 +08:00
Charlie Wang dcf2b7c1ff 修复了思考过程未能妥当处理(至少在火山上是这样)的bug 2025-03-21 17:08:22 +08:00
SengokuCola 341ab99770 fix 移除/n 2025-03-21 16:59:46 +08:00
Charlie Wang 571d15489d Merge branch 'main' of https://github.com/wangw571/MaiBot-Fiao-Edition 2025-03-21 16:58:54 +08:00
SengokuCola 7c50e33369 better 更好的logger格式 2025-03-21 16:24:28 +08:00
SengokuCola 432104f582 fix 修正格式防止曹飞 2025-03-21 14:49:59 +08:00
SengokuCola 96637a4088 Merge branch 'main-fix' of https://github.com/MaiM-with-u/MaiBot into main-fix 2025-03-21 14:40:54 +08:00
SengokuCola 6c3afa84c4 better 更好的记忆抽取策略,并且移除了无用选项 2025-03-21 14:37:19 +08:00
春河晴 7cad7786cc
style: 代码格式化,修复缩进问题
🤖 Generated with [Claude Code](https://claude.ai/code)

Co-Authored-By: Claude <noreply@anthropic.com>
2025-03-21 13:41:43 +08:00
Bakadax 554464315f
Merge branch 'main-fix' into main-fix 2025-03-21 14:31:10 +09:00